Quick Answer

What does this calculator do?

A quality cost calculator estimates the expected financial effect of defects and a proposed inspection or control. Enter quantity, unit cost, expected defect rate, rework or refund cost, replacement logistics, inspection cost, and expected defect-cost reduction. The model compares quality loss before and after the control and shows the effective unit cost.

Methodology

How to use the china sourcing quality cost calculator

The calculator is deliberately transparent: it organizes buyer inputs, shows the resulting logic, and identifies where professional confirmation is still required.

🔍

Estimate defect exposure

Use product-specific sample findings, supplier history, or a clearly labeled planning range instead of a generic defect assumption.

🔍

Build cost per defect

Include the product value, rework or refund handling, replacement logistics, and any other direct cost that follows a defective unit.

🧭

Describe the control

Enter the inspection or prevention cost and a conservative estimate of how much expected defect cost it can prevent or contain.

⚖️

Compare scenarios

Run low, base, and high defect-rate cases. Inspecting a safety-critical product is not only an expected-value decision, so consider severity separately.

Interpretation

How to read the result

Use the output to compare scenarios and prepare better questions, not to turn uncertain assumptions into false precision.

🔍

Quality changes the real unit cost

Expected defects, rework, replacement, returns, delays, and customer support can turn a low factory price into a higher effective cost per saleable unit.

🔬

Inspection has a break-even threshold

The model estimates the defect-cost reduction required to recover the entered inspection cost. A result below that threshold does not capture brand, safety, or compliance risk.

💡

Prevention and detection differ

Inspection can detect or contain issues; it does not automatically correct process capability. Clear specifications, approved samples, supplier controls, and corrective action address different parts of the risk.

Evidence Checklist

Improve the inputs before making a decision

Stronger inputs make the tool more useful. Replace placeholders with dated documents, comparable quotations, test results, and provider confirmations.

🔍

Define defects before calculating

Separate critical, major, and minor defects, and describe objective checks. A single blended defect rate may hide a low-frequency problem with high severity.

💰

Use total failure cost

Add replacement freight, refunds, marketplace penalties, rework labor, disposal, customer support, and lost product value when those costs are reasonably estimable.

🗂️

Update after every evidence point

Replace planning assumptions with sample findings, inspection reports, corrective-action results, and actual post-sale data as the product moves from launch to repeat orders.
